Glacier Wood Golf Club has a unique landscape that was carved by ice and earth. The scenic course sprawls across diverse terrain that combines open, grassy meadows, with mature forests and marshland. Sweeping elevation changes and glacial rocks that frame the course provide stunning views from tee to green. The more open holes have a spacious feel while the wooded ones are invitingly secluded. Golfers will have numerous strategically placed bunkers to contend with as well as many water hazards. The par-3 12th hole is the course's signature. This stunning hole incorporates dramatic elevation changes, forest, and wetlands for a challenge that you won't soon forget. The 15th is another hole that is as equally memorable, a u-shaped par 5 that is a double dogleg with a steeply sloped green.

Course Details

Year Built 1966
Fairways Bluegrass
Greens Bent Grass
Golf Season Open: 4/01 Closed: 11/01
Architect Larry Packard (1966) Art Johnson (1999)
